Device for mixing and dispensing of two-component reactive surgical sealant
First Claim
1. An apparatus for delivering a mixture of at least two fluid components in a manner that prevents premature cross-contamination of the fluid components, comprising:
- a luer hub sub-assembly, includinga proximal hub having a first fluid channel and a second fluid channel;
a distal hub having a proximal side with a first elongate groove and a second elongate groove therein, each of the first and second elongate grooves, together with a distal wall of the proximal hub, defining a respective first and second fluid channel of the distal hub, the first and second fluid channels of the distal hub being in fluid communication with the first fluid channel and second fluid channel, respectively, of the proximal hub, and further including a female cannula-mating port provided on a distal side of the distal hub, wherein the first and second fluid channels of the distal hub terminate at a respective fluid path hole opening to an interior of the cylindrical female cannula-mating port;
a malleable cannula having a proximal end region received in the cylindrical female cannula-mating port, the malleable cannula including first and second fluid-carrying lumens, each of the first and second fluid-carrying lumens being in fluid communication with a respective one of the fluid path holes, a third lumen having a wire disposed therein, and a fourth lumen; and
a spray tip sub-assembly including a tip insert received in a tip cap, the tip cap having an end wall with a delivery opening therethrough, wherein a distal end region of the malleable cannula includes a pair of notches extending from a distal end wall of the malleable cannula to a pair of stop walls axially spaced proximally of the distal end wall, each of the notches exposing a respective semi-cylindrical channel extending from a respective one of the first and second fluid-carrying lumens, and alignment ledges extending laterally from each of the semi-cylindrical channels to an outer perimeter of the malleable cannula.

Abstract
An applicator for mixing and applying multi-component compositions to a work surface, such as two-component surgical sealants, while avoiding clogs, preventing cross-contamination of the components until a point of intended mixing at a location within the apparatus immediately upstream of an application opening in a tip cap, decreasing pressure drop along the applicator to facilitate fluid delivery, and increasing efficiency of mixing of the components. A luer hub sub-assembly having a proximal hub and a distal hub, an elongate, four-lumened cannula, and a spray tip sub-assembly are provided, with interconnections between the sub-assemblies preserving isolation of the fluid components from one another. The tip cap sub-assembly includes registration structure to assure proper alignment between tip cap and tip insert. The end wall of the tip cap includes a spinner region with three feeders leading thereto, the fluid components remaining isolated from one another in two of the feeders, and initiating mixing with one another in a third of the feeders.
